Following WWDC 2019 keynote, Apple has unveiled the much-awaited iOS 13 which comes with Dark Mode.
The new operating system comes with a number of improvements including editing photos and videos, sign in with Apple into apps and websites, and all-new map. iOS 13 brings faster performance and reduced app download sizes.
Here are the top features on iOS 13:
Dark Mode
iPhone has a beautiful new look with Dark Mode, a new dark color scheme that works system-wide and across all native apps to deliver a great viewing experience, especially in low-light environments. Dark Mode is available to third-party app developers for integration into their own apps and can be scheduled to turn on automatically at sunset or at a certain time.
Photos, Video Editing
In iOS 13, most photo editing tools are now available for video editing, making it possible to rotate, crop or apply filters right within the Photos app. Portrait Lighting adjustments can be made right in the Camera app. Users will now be able to edit videos, even rotate them using iPhone editing.
Sign In with Apple
Apple introduces Sign In with Apple, a more private way to simply and quickly sign into apps and websites. Instead of using a social account or filling out forms, verifying email addresses or choosing passwords, customers can simply use their Apple ID to authenticate and Apple will protect users’ privacy by providing developers with a unique random ID. Users can authenticate with Face ID or Touch ID and has two-factor authentication built in for an added layer of security.
New Maps
Apple Maps is now improved giving users a new Maps experience with broader road coverage, better pedestrian data, more precise addresses and more detailed landcover. The new map is available now in select cities and states, and will roll out across the US by the end of 2019 and to more countries in 2020.
Powered by the new basemap and high-resolution 3D photography, a new Look Around feature delivers beautiful street-level imagery of a city with smooth and seamless transitions. iOS 13 brings additional new features to the Maps app, including Collections to easily share favorite restaurants, travel destinations or places to shop with friends, and Favorites for navigating to frequent destinations, such as home, work, the gym or school, with a simple tap from the launch screen.
